I found I could not get enough info when planning our son's 1st trip to Disney, so I figured I would help out the next guy. We stayed at VWL fro March 4,2010 - March 10, 2010 and LOVED it.We were in room 3543 and it was very nice, it faced Bay Lake and there was a peekaboo view if the Villas pool. I was sooo happy we did not have a parking lot view, although I don't even think the rooms on the other side of the builiding did, I think they might have caught a glimpse ofg the buses coming and going though. There were 3 of us, myself, DH and DS who is 7. I found the room to be perfect, maybe a tiny bit small, but even with the chill that was in the air, we did not spend much time in our room, so the size was not an issue. The kitchenette was great to have, we made coffee and a small breakfast in the room almost every morning and it was nice to have snacks in the room to bring with us everyday. They could supply a few more paper plates or put reusable plastic ones in the room. They do supply drinking glasses and mugs, we also had a can opener and corkscrew, which was nice. I ordered groceries from garden grocer and that was AWESOME!! They were there when we arrived. The VWL is GORGEOUS!!! So Rustic and the Villas are set right beside the Lodge itself. We used both pools and hot tubs, they were heated, thank goodness cuz it was chilly...Having the boat to MK was great!!! It came very often and the ride was scenic and never too crowded. My DS was tired at the ened of the day after touring the parks and swimming almost every afternoon, so a few nights we rented movies from the gift shop, he loved that. It took a few minutes to figure out the DVD player, but no biggee. On our last day we had a 1/2 hour to spare before we caught the Magical Express to the airport so we rented bikes and then wished we had done it sooner, it was great, and I don't love to bike, but it was nice and flat and a pretty ride. We ate at the Roaring Forks cafe a few times, the Roast Beef sandwich with Boursin Cheese was YUMMY!!! and the Breakfast was great, my DS LOVED the pancakes and he said the chicken nuggets were the best he had ever had! The prices were reasonable. The pull out couch was actually more comfortable than the bed that was in our room, the bed was a little too soft, there were plenty of pillows, we did have to request an extra blanket for the pull out couch and it was delivered in about 5 minutes, GREAT SERVICE!!! The tub was BIG, there is soap and shampoo and conditioner, and it was no big deal not to have new towles delivered everydday, we just hung them so they would dry and a few times we brought some back from the pool area and that worked for us. I would just assume not have a cleaning person coming in my room everyday. There was no Internet cable to get online, which wasn't tragic for us, as it might be some people. I'm sure if I had called they would have brought one up for us. We saw alot of wildlife right outside our room, a family of deer, some duckilings by the pool, geckos and ardvarks too, I think it added to the woodsy feel of the VWL:) I hope I didn't ramble too much. We stayed at VWL in March 2010 and absolutely LOVED the resort! The architecture with all the stone and wood, as well as the many fireplaces were all just beautiful. The lodge (inside and out) is so eye-catching for both adults and children. We enjoyed the quiet nature of the Villas building, and although our room was at the VERY end of the long hallway, we only had about a 5 minute walk to Roaring Fork. I do wish - like another reviewer - that there was a mug refill station a bit closer to the Villas, but it still wasn't too terrible. Since it rained some during our trip, I did appreciate that we could easily walk to the quick-service dining and other areas within the lodge without ever having to get wet. (We are staying at SSR this fall, and I am hoping for a dry week!)
We have two young children, ages 3 and 7, and a studio worked out just fine for us. With the kitchenette and the small table, we were able to eat oatmeal and cereal in our room for breakfast. At night, our children were so tired that they fell asleep even while DH and I watched TV in bed. My only complaint is that the tap water smelled and tasted bad. Don't know what the deal is with that, but drinking the water from the tap was just out of the question, and you know how much a bottle of water costs at Disney! Needless to say, the refillable mugs were quite handy.
We ate dinner at Whispering Canyon the day we arrived, and it was a fun way to kick-off our vacation. The food is good, although not amazing, but the overall restaurant experience was fun for our whole family. The kids loved their milkshakes!
We also loved the boat ride to MK. With young children, that's where we spent most of our time. It was so quick, and we never had to wait more than 5 minutes for a boat. (Maybe we just had good timing. I don't know.)
I highly recommend the Villas at Wilderness Lodge. It is one of our favorite vacation spots. We will be visiting Saratoga Springs around Halloween this fall. I hope to be able to write a similarly positive review after that trip!

We stayed here in March 2010, it was fabulous (even during the crowds of Spring Break). We didn't have much of a view (bus and parking) but it was pretty much covered over by the trees and other buildings. No noise at all. We thought the bus service was absolutely great compared to other resorts. Everything was clean and crisp. We enjoyed it so much that we are looking at buying more points here, have another trip booked there and are making it our first choice generally.
Just to update, we have stayed at VWL 6 more times for about 10 more weeks and our original post is still accurate. We have not had a bad room or a bad experience. The CM are all super and the resort is the best!
